Questions about Marshall

  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    Pit bull mixes like Marshall do well in a home where they are included as part of the family and have structure, love, and a moderate amount of activity. They adapt well to both houses with a yard and spacious apartments, as long as they get daily exercise.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    Marshall, as a medium-sized pit bull mix, benefits from access to a secure yard or frequent trips outside to burn off energy. While a yard is great, active daily walks and playtimes can make up for limited outdoor space.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    Pit bull mixes like Marshall are often known for their affectionate, tolerant nature and generally do well with children when properly socialized and supervised. They fit nicely into active families.
